<?xml version="1.0" encoding="UTF-8" standalone="yes" ?>
<!DOCTYPE bugzilla SYSTEM "https://bugs.webkit.org/page.cgi?id=bugzilla.dtd">

<bugzilla version="5.0.4.1"
          urlbase="https://bugs.webkit.org/"
          
          maintainer="admin@webkit.org"
>

    <bug>
          <bug_id>200828</bug_id>
          
          <creation_ts>2019-08-16 13:26:52 -0700</creation_ts>
          <short_desc>LocalStorageDatabase should use inline initialization for its data members</short_desc>
          <delta_ts>2019-08-16 17:05:21 -0700</delta_ts>
          <reporter_accessible>1</reporter_accessible>
          <cclist_accessible>1</cclist_accessible>
          <classification_id>1</classification_id>
          <classification>Unclassified</classification>
          <product>WebKit</product>
          <component>WebKit2</component>
          <version>WebKit Nightly Build</version>
          <rep_platform>Unspecified</rep_platform>
          <op_sys>Unspecified</op_sys>
          <bug_status>RESOLVED</bug_status>
          <resolution>FIXED</resolution>
          
          
          <bug_file_loc></bug_file_loc>
          <status_whiteboard></status_whiteboard>
          <keywords>InRadar</keywords>
          <priority>P2</priority>
          <bug_severity>Normal</bug_severity>
          <target_milestone>---</target_milestone>
          
          
          <everconfirmed>1</everconfirmed>
          <reporter name="Chris Dumez">cdumez</reporter>
          <assigned_to name="Chris Dumez">cdumez</assigned_to>
          <cc>achristensen</cc>
    
    <cc>beidson</cc>
    
    <cc>ews-feeder</cc>
    
    <cc>ggaren</cc>
    
    <cc>sihui_liu</cc>
    
    <cc>webkit-bug-importer</cc>
    
    <cc>wilander</cc>
    
    <cc>youennf</cc>
          

      

      

      

          <comment_sort_order>oldest_to_newest</comment_sort_order>  
          <long_desc isprivate="0" >
    <commentid>1562175</commentid>
    <comment_count>0</comment_count>
    <who name="Chris Dumez">cdumez</who>
    <bug_when>2019-08-16 13:26:52 -0700</bug_when>
    <thetext>LocalStorageDatabase should use inline initialization for its data members.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562178</commentid>
    <comment_count>1</comment_count>
      <attachid>376530</attachid>
    <who name="Chris Dumez">cdumez</who>
    <bug_when>2019-08-16 13:30:10 -0700</bug_when>
    <thetext>Created attachment 376530
Patch</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562311</commentid>
    <comment_count>2</comment_count>
      <attachid>376530</attachid>
    <who name="John Wilander">wilander</who>
    <bug_when>2019-08-16 16:58:29 -0700</bug_when>
    <thetext>Comment on attachment 376530
Patch

r=me</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562312</commentid>
    <comment_count>3</comment_count>
      <attachid>376530</attachid>
    <who name="EWS">ews-feeder</who>
    <bug_when>2019-08-16 16:58:37 -0700</bug_when>
    <thetext>Comment on attachment 376530
Patch

Rejecting attachment 376530 from review queue.

wilander@apple.com does not have reviewer permissions according to https://trac.webkit.org/browser/trunk/Tools/Scripts/webkitpy/common/config/contributors.json.

- If you do not have reviewer rights please read http://webkit.org/coding/contributing.html for instructions on how to use bugzilla flags.

- If you have reviewer rights please correct the error in Tools/Scripts/webkitpy/common/config/contributors.json by adding yourself to the file (no review needed).  The commit-queue restarts itself every 2 hours.  After restart the commit-queue will correctly respect your reviewer rights.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562314</commentid>
    <comment_count>4</comment_count>
    <who name="Chris Dumez">cdumez</who>
    <bug_when>2019-08-16 16:59:13 -0700</bug_when>
    <thetext>(In reply to ews-feeder from comment #3)
&gt; Comment on attachment 376530 [details]
&gt; Patch
&gt; 
&gt; Rejecting attachment 376530 [details] from review queue.
&gt; 
&gt; wilander@apple.com does not have reviewer permissions according to
&gt; https://trac.webkit.org/browser/trunk/Tools/Scripts/webkitpy/common/config/
&gt; contributors.json.
&gt; 
&gt; - If you do not have reviewer rights please read
&gt; http://webkit.org/coding/contributing.html for instructions on how to use
&gt; bugzilla flags.
&gt; 
&gt; - If you have reviewer rights please correct the error in
&gt; Tools/Scripts/webkitpy/common/config/contributors.json by adding yourself to
&gt; the file (no review needed).  The commit-queue restarts itself every 2
&gt; hours.  After restart the commit-queue will correctly respect your reviewer
&gt; rights.

Darn it :P</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562315</commentid>
    <comment_count>5</comment_count>
    <who name="John Wilander">wilander</who>
    <bug_when>2019-08-16 17:00:37 -0700</bug_when>
    <thetext>(In reply to Chris Dumez from comment #4)
&gt; (In reply to ews-feeder from comment #3)
&gt; &gt; Comment on attachment 376530 [details]
&gt; &gt; Patch
&gt; &gt; 
&gt; &gt; Rejecting attachment 376530 [details] from review queue.
&gt; &gt; 
&gt; &gt; wilander@apple.com does not have reviewer permissions according to
&gt; &gt; https://trac.webkit.org/browser/trunk/Tools/Scripts/webkitpy/common/config/
&gt; &gt; contributors.json.
&gt; &gt; 
&gt; &gt; - If you do not have reviewer rights please read
&gt; &gt; http://webkit.org/coding/contributing.html for instructions on how to use
&gt; &gt; bugzilla flags.
&gt; &gt; 
&gt; &gt; - If you have reviewer rights please correct the error in
&gt; &gt; Tools/Scripts/webkitpy/common/config/contributors.json by adding yourself to
&gt; &gt; the file (no review needed).  The commit-queue restarts itself every 2
&gt; &gt; hours.  After restart the commit-queue will correctly respect your reviewer
&gt; &gt; rights.
&gt; 
&gt; Darn it :P

Two hours. What year is this, 1995? :P</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562316</commentid>
    <comment_count>6</comment_count>
    <who name="Chris Dumez">cdumez</who>
    <bug_when>2019-08-16 17:01:41 -0700</bug_when>
    <thetext>(In reply to John Wilander from comment #5)
&gt; (In reply to Chris Dumez from comment #4)
&gt; &gt; (In reply to ews-feeder from comment #3)
&gt; &gt; &gt; Comment on attachment 376530 [details]
&gt; &gt; &gt; Patch
&gt; &gt; &gt; 
&gt; &gt; &gt; Rejecting attachment 376530 [details] from review queue.
&gt; &gt; &gt; 
&gt; &gt; &gt; wilander@apple.com does not have reviewer permissions according to
&gt; &gt; &gt; https://trac.webkit.org/browser/trunk/Tools/Scripts/webkitpy/common/config/
&gt; &gt; &gt; contributors.json.
&gt; &gt; &gt; 
&gt; &gt; &gt; - If you do not have reviewer rights please read
&gt; &gt; &gt; http://webkit.org/coding/contributing.html for instructions on how to use
&gt; &gt; &gt; bugzilla flags.
&gt; &gt; &gt; 
&gt; &gt; &gt; - If you have reviewer rights please correct the error in
&gt; &gt; &gt; Tools/Scripts/webkitpy/common/config/contributors.json by adding yourself to
&gt; &gt; &gt; the file (no review needed).  The commit-queue restarts itself every 2
&gt; &gt; &gt; hours.  After restart the commit-queue will correctly respect your reviewer
&gt; &gt; &gt; rights.
&gt; &gt; 
&gt; &gt; Darn it :P
&gt; 
&gt; Two hours. What year is this, 1995? :P

Yes, let&apos;s move to GitHub :D</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562317</commentid>
    <comment_count>7</comment_count>
    <who name="Chris Dumez">cdumez</who>
    <bug_when>2019-08-16 17:04:09 -0700</bug_when>
    <thetext>Committed r248804: &lt;https://trac.webkit.org/changeset/248804&gt;</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562319</commentid>
    <comment_count>8</comment_count>
      <attachid>376530</attachid>
    <who name="Chris Dumez">cdumez</who>
    <bug_when>2019-08-16 17:04:35 -0700</bug_when>
    <thetext>Comment on attachment 376530
Patch

Landed manually.</thetext>
  </long_desc><long_desc isprivate="0" >
    <commentid>1562321</commentid>
    <comment_count>9</comment_count>
    <who name="Radar WebKit Bug Importer">webkit-bug-importer</who>
    <bug_when>2019-08-16 17:05:21 -0700</bug_when>
    <thetext>&lt;rdar://problem/54413913&gt;</thetext>
  </long_desc>
      
          <attachment
              isobsolete="0"
              ispatch="1"
              isprivate="0"
          >
            <attachid>376530</attachid>
            <date>2019-08-16 13:30:10 -0700</date>
            <delta_ts>2019-08-16 17:04:35 -0700</delta_ts>
            <desc>Patch</desc>
            <filename>bug-200828-20190816133009.patch</filename>
            <type>text/plain</type>
            <size>2587</size>
            <attacher name="Chris Dumez">cdumez</attacher>
            
              <data encoding="base64">U3VidmVyc2lvbiBSZXZpc2lvbjogMjQ4Nzg4CmRpZmYgLS1naXQgYS9Tb3VyY2UvV2ViS2l0L0No
YW5nZUxvZyBiL1NvdXJjZS9XZWJLaXQvQ2hhbmdlTG9nCmluZGV4IGE2MGQzMjM1MzFlYzcyOGIz
MjAxMWYzZGJjMThmMWMzYjdjZDlkZTYuLjE5YmFkNDc3MTk5ODVjYjlhZjY3MDk5MzhjMWYxZTQ1
NzliMGYxM2MgMTAwNjQ0Ci0tLSBhL1NvdXJjZS9XZWJLaXQvQ2hhbmdlTG9nCisrKyBiL1NvdXJj
ZS9XZWJLaXQvQ2hhbmdlTG9nCkBAIC0xLDMgKzEsMTQgQEAKKzIwMTktMDgtMTYgIENocmlzIER1
bWV6ICA8Y2R1bWV6QGFwcGxlLmNvbT4KKworICAgICAgICBMb2NhbFN0b3JhZ2VEYXRhYmFzZSBz
aG91bGQgdXNlIGlubGluZSBpbml0aWFsaXphdGlvbiBmb3IgaXRzIGRhdGEgbWVtYmVycworICAg
ICAgICBodHRwczovL2J1Z3Mud2Via2l0Lm9yZy9zaG93X2J1Zy5jZ2k/aWQ9MjAwODI4CisKKyAg
ICAgICAgUmV2aWV3ZWQgYnkgTk9CT0RZIChPT1BTISkuCisKKyAgICAgICAgKiBOZXR3b3JrUHJv
Y2Vzcy9XZWJTdG9yYWdlL0xvY2FsU3RvcmFnZURhdGFiYXNlLmNwcDoKKyAgICAgICAgKFdlYktp
dDo6TG9jYWxTdG9yYWdlRGF0YWJhc2U6OkxvY2FsU3RvcmFnZURhdGFiYXNlKToKKyAgICAgICAg
KiBOZXR3b3JrUHJvY2Vzcy9XZWJTdG9yYWdlL0xvY2FsU3RvcmFnZURhdGFiYXNlLmg6CisKIDIw
MTktMDgtMTYgIFJ5b3N1a2UgTml3YSAgPHJuaXdhQHdlYmtpdC5vcmc+CiAKICAgICAgICAgU3Bs
aXQgdGFiSW5kZXggY29tcHV0YXRpb24gZm9yIERPTSBhbmQgdGhlIHJlc3Qgb2YgV2ViQ29yZQpk
aWZmIC0tZ2l0IGEvU291cmNlL1dlYktpdC9OZXR3b3JrUHJvY2Vzcy9XZWJTdG9yYWdlL0xvY2Fs
U3RvcmFnZURhdGFiYXNlLmNwcCBiL1NvdXJjZS9XZWJLaXQvTmV0d29ya1Byb2Nlc3MvV2ViU3Rv
cmFnZS9Mb2NhbFN0b3JhZ2VEYXRhYmFzZS5jcHAKaW5kZXggOGY0NzYzYzlkYzg2YWI0YTQyZDk0
NmYyNmRiMjhiY2M2OTAyOWNiZS4uYjI0MDFmMDA0M2Y2ZjYzMTQ4MzBmMTIxYjExYWI3MzhiYmI4
MTNhMiAxMDA2NDQKLS0tIGEvU291cmNlL1dlYktpdC9OZXR3b3JrUHJvY2Vzcy9XZWJTdG9yYWdl
L0xvY2FsU3RvcmFnZURhdGFiYXNlLmNwcAorKysgYi9Tb3VyY2UvV2ViS2l0L05ldHdvcmtQcm9j
ZXNzL1dlYlN0b3JhZ2UvTG9jYWxTdG9yYWdlRGF0YWJhc2UuY3BwCkBAIC01NSwxMSArNTUsNiBA
QCBMb2NhbFN0b3JhZ2VEYXRhYmFzZTo6TG9jYWxTdG9yYWdlRGF0YWJhc2UoUmVmPFdvcmtRdWV1
ZT4mJiBxdWV1ZSwgUmVmPExvY2FsU3RvcgogICAgICwgbV90cmFja2VyKFdURk1vdmUodHJhY2tl
cikpCiAgICAgLCBtX3NlY3VyaXR5T3JpZ2luKHNlY3VyaXR5T3JpZ2luKQogICAgICwgbV9kYXRh
YmFzZVBhdGgobV90cmFja2VyLT5kYXRhYmFzZVBhdGgobV9zZWN1cml0eU9yaWdpbikpCi0gICAg
LCBtX2ZhaWxlZFRvT3BlbkRhdGFiYXNlKGZhbHNlKQotICAgICwgbV9kaWRJbXBvcnRJdGVtcyhm
YWxzZSkKLSAgICAsIG1faXNDbG9zZWQoZmFsc2UpCi0gICAgLCBtX2RpZFNjaGVkdWxlRGF0YWJh
c2VVcGRhdGUoZmFsc2UpCi0gICAgLCBtX3Nob3VsZENsZWFySXRlbXMoZmFsc2UpCiB7CiB9CiAK
ZGlmZiAtLWdpdCBhL1NvdXJjZS9XZWJLaXQvTmV0d29ya1Byb2Nlc3MvV2ViU3RvcmFnZS9Mb2Nh
bFN0b3JhZ2VEYXRhYmFzZS5oIGIvU291cmNlL1dlYktpdC9OZXR3b3JrUHJvY2Vzcy9XZWJTdG9y
YWdlL0xvY2FsU3RvcmFnZURhdGFiYXNlLmgKaW5kZXggOGNmYjI0YjIxZjNhMGE0MjZiZGIyMmQ0
NWNhYjQyMDk1MjNlYzgxMC4uYTViZDczMTkwMmI5YzE2M2FhMGYxM2Q2ODI5NDM2YWYwMDRlNTA3
YSAxMDA2NDQKLS0tIGEvU291cmNlL1dlYktpdC9OZXR3b3JrUHJvY2Vzcy9XZWJTdG9yYWdlL0xv
Y2FsU3RvcmFnZURhdGFiYXNlLmgKKysrIGIvU291cmNlL1dlYktpdC9OZXR3b3JrUHJvY2Vzcy9X
ZWJTdG9yYWdlL0xvY2FsU3RvcmFnZURhdGFiYXNlLmgKQEAgLTg1LDEyICs4NSwxMiBAQCBwcml2
YXRlOgogCiAgICAgU3RyaW5nIG1fZGF0YWJhc2VQYXRoOwogICAgIFdlYkNvcmU6OlNRTGl0ZURh
dGFiYXNlIG1fZGF0YWJhc2U7Ci0gICAgYm9vbCBtX2ZhaWxlZFRvT3BlbkRhdGFiYXNlOwotICAg
IGJvb2wgbV9kaWRJbXBvcnRJdGVtczsKLSAgICBib29sIG1faXNDbG9zZWQ7CisgICAgYm9vbCBt
X2ZhaWxlZFRvT3BlbkRhdGFiYXNlIHsgZmFsc2UgfTsKKyAgICBib29sIG1fZGlkSW1wb3J0SXRl
bXMgeyBmYWxzZSB9OworICAgIGJvb2wgbV9pc0Nsb3NlZCB7IGZhbHNlIH07CiAKLSAgICBib29s
IG1fZGlkU2NoZWR1bGVEYXRhYmFzZVVwZGF0ZTsKLSAgICBib29sIG1fc2hvdWxkQ2xlYXJJdGVt
czsKKyAgICBib29sIG1fZGlkU2NoZWR1bGVEYXRhYmFzZVVwZGF0ZSB7IGZhbHNlIH07CisgICAg
Ym9vbCBtX3Nob3VsZENsZWFySXRlbXMgeyBmYWxzZSB9OwogICAgIEhhc2hNYXA8U3RyaW5nLCBT
dHJpbmc+IG1fY2hhbmdlZEl0ZW1zOwogCiAgICAgc3RkOjp1bmlxdWVfcHRyPFdlYkNvcmU6OlN1
ZGRlblRlcm1pbmF0aW9uRGlzYWJsZXI+IG1fZGlzYWJsZVN1ZGRlblRlcm1pbmF0aW9uV2hpbGVX
cml0aW5nVG9Mb2NhbFN0b3JhZ2U7Cg==
</data>

          </attachment>
      

    </bug>

</bugzilla>